Warren Bay Holiday Park is located between the coastal villages of Watchet and Blue Anchor, with a wealth of beautiful countryside and coastline right on the doorstep. You can walk into Watchet along the West Somerset Railway footpath, or head to Watchet station and jump on the train for a leisurely chug to Minehead. The medieval village of Dunster is under 15 minutes away, with its National Trust castle and quirky craft shops, and beyond that lie the wilds of Exmoor, with its natural beauty and plentiful walks. Warren Bay’s private beach, beneath geologically interesting cliffs, is a 3-minute walk away, and the shops, pubs and restaurants of Watchet are half a mile away.
